The model is now all done, painted and weathered. I painted it in a Blood Raven color scheme, adding a racing stripe and a freehand raven on the sides. Tried to go for a more gothic-looking raven than the one on the Fire Raptor I did before.

Had lots of fun layering chipping and scratches, plus some oil paint for streaks and soot, and then slapped on some dust and mud for a final weathering.
